Larry, I think it's something stranger than that. TAG thought it had received the file after only 17 blocks in one case (Aterm, at just under 50k is approx 380 blocks long…). Something in the transmitted data has to be doing something to TAG, which would indicate that it's not a completely properly implemented Xmodem. However, as I mentioned, everything BUT Aterm has uploaded properly. But that hasn't stopped us…we locally uploaded Aterm, and it downloads just fine. Just seems perplexing that TAG won't completely accept it. We once got it to accept all but the last 10 blocks, and then it quit. The interesting thing is that TAG never thinks an error has occured, it always tries to send out 'Transfer Successful' which the remote end never sees as it's still trying to send the file. As we don't have the source to TAG, is rather questionable how much diddling with Aterm will help solve the problem.
